Most NFL defensive lines would regress after losing someone of Milton Williams’ caliber — the former Eagles defensive tackle, who amassed 5.5 sacks last season, signed with the New England Patriots in free agency — but it’s not as big of a deal for the Eagles, one of the best teams at drafting and developing future starters.

One of the first Eagles on the field for the fifth training camp practice was Nakobe Dean. He continues to work his way back from a knee injury.
